5. Cost analysis

5.1 Comparison of pipeline (onshore) and LNG chain transportation costs

Pipeline costs vary almost linearly with distance, whereas LNG chain costs depend little on distance; costs are equal for a transport distance that depends on the quantities transported (table 3 ).

The specific cost of pipeline transport varies as the power (– 0.4) of the pipeline flow, whereas for the LNG chain it is barely a function of project size, and varies at most as the power (– 0.1) of size.
